Sold Out! ECTA’s Ohio Mile April Event Reaches 175-Car Limit

We thought that the ECTA’s move to Wilmington, Ohio would increase their car counts and popularity. It looks like we were right because the ECTA’s Tonya Turk announced on Facebook yesterday that the first event at the new facility, the Hot Rod Magazine Top Speed Challenge has officially sold out for entries at 175. This means that you can get a spot on the waiting list and if enough pre-registered competitors drop out, you’ll be able to race. We wouldn’t be holding out breath for too long on that though, LSR races are a dedicated bunch. If they signed up, plan on them showing their stuff at Wilmington on April 28/29. We’ll be there capturing all the fun!

Just because the race spots are filled up, it doesn’t mean you shouldn’t show up to check this event out. Spectators are welcomed and if you’ve never been to an LSR event, this is a perfect opportunity to take one in first hand and see just how much fun the sport is. You’ll see cars and motorcycles powered by weirdo engines, tons of creative gearhead engineering, and the sound of high performance engines screaming their asses off for a full mile is not to be missed!
